In the pantheon of Warcraft III custom maps, few titles command as much nostalgia and strategic depth as Dota LoD (Legends of Dota). Among the myriad versions released over the years, Version 6.88d2 stands out as a benchmark for high-quality design. It represents a sweet spot in the game's history—a version where the chaotic fun of skill drafting met rigorous mechanical balance, creating a competitive environment that remains beloved by purists today.
